Hey there, I think you could absolutely benefit from a technical co-founder. Now, what is hard is that technical co-founders are notoriously hard to recruit. They have a lot of options and are a scarce resource. The best way to recruit one is to show some traction in addition to having a strong vision. It's really the same way you would raise capital, too.

My recommendation to get there is to spend a little, but not a lot, on building an MVP. You can do that with your own time by learning a no-code tool or hiring an agency that uses one.
